新闻动态
新闻动态
- vue组合api中ref
- .NET三层架构开发初步
- 网站推广实战:100条不容错过的经验
- 个人网站建设需要注重的有哪些建设问题
- 网络营销-落地页知识
- C#中List集合中Last和LastOrDefault方法的差别
- js实现购物车数量的增加与减少
- 设置合理的标题,能让你有长期稳定的排名
- $.extend()详解
- Microsoft Visual Studio 中eWebEditor 出现 oLinkField.value为空或不是对象
联系我们
邮箱:
手机:15383239821
前端设计
vue中created和mounted的区别
作者:
发布时间:2024-01-19
点击:
Vue中的 created 和 mounted 两个生命周期钩子函数的执行时机有所不同:
created 钩子函数是在组件实例被创建后立即调用的。在这个阶段,虽然组件的DOM节点还没有生成,但是数据观测(data observation)和事件机制已经初始化完成。因此,created 钩子函数适合用于执行一些初始化逻辑,例如获取数据、订阅事件、进行初始的数据处理等。这些操作可以在组件创建时就进行,而不依赖于DOM节点的存在。
mounted 钩子函数则是在组件被挂载到DOM后调用的。这意味着此时组件的模板已经编译完成,并且组件实例被挂载到了真实的DOM元素上。因此, mounted 钩子函数常用于进行DOM操作、依赖第三方库的初始化或访问外部API等操作,因为此时组件已经被完全渲染到页面中。此外,如果在组件切换路由时被销毁再重新创建, mounted 钩子函数也会再次触发。
总结来说, created 钩子函数适用于在组件创建时执行的逻辑,而 mounted 钩子函数适用于在组件挂载到DOM后执行的逻辑。根据具体的需求和操作时机来选择使用这两个钩子函数是很重要的。
- 上一篇:css table加边框
- 下一篇:钩子函数(Hook)是什么?
新闻资讯
-
2013-10-31设计中文网页跟英文网页的区别
-
2024-06-29DDD领域驱动设计:分层架构、微服务、中台的关系
-
2014-04-26网站为什么不被收录
-
2014-06-13textbox文本框事件
-
2012-06-30关键词的优化策略
-
2010-10-07.html后缀改成.aspx后 在ie6下变形错位的问题
相关案例
